Omarion Ogleby
Omarion Ogleby
Clean footwork and good balance to match releases when not jamming opponents. Nice balance and technique when backpedaling from off-coverage. Uses hands well to feel routes developing. Twitchy player who can stay glued to routes at the stem when playing in man coverage. Gets his head around to locate with his back turned to the ball. Impressive ball skills to break up or intercept throws when targeted.
Quinn Warren
Quinn Warren
Has clean footwork to match releases at the line of scrimmage from press-man. Shoots out his hands forcefully to disrupt releases with the jam; brings a tough and physicality temperament to the game. Knows how to use his length to pin when playing near the sideline. Feels routes with his hands to stay connected. Balance and footwork on his backpedal from off coverage look good. Fast reflexes/reactions at the route stem. Able to stay glued on breaking routes over the middle of the field.
